Creaform's New Data Acquisition Software
Creaform (creaform3d.com) has launched the fourth version of its VxScan software for use with its measuring systems, the Handyscan 3D laser scanner and HandyPROBE portable CMM (which is powered by the C-Track 780 dual-camera sensor). The software can integrate the data from both systems in real time and in the same referential.

Composites in Space
When NASA originally considered employing composites in manned spacecraft, it had conflicting considerations. On the one hand, there were concerns that composites might have an unacceptable leak rate and insufficient damage tolerance. On the other hand, composites potentially offered lots of benefits, including reduced weight and lower lifecycle costs.

Prototyping via Fast Machining
Why make prototype parts out of some proprietary material when you can make it with ABS, nylon, acrylic, plaster, styrene, or some other readily available material? That is a question posed by Pedro Gonzalez, product manager, 3D Milling and Scanning Products, Roland DGA Corp. (www.rolanddga.com), which produces an array of desktop milling machines for what the company calls “Subtractive Rapid Prototyping” (SRP) applications.
